Hey everyone! Just in time for the release of 1.5 + 2.5, we're finishing off the 2.8 collection with the Dream Drop Distance cutscenes, subtitle free. Naturally, this is a huge step up in quality over the original 3DS scenes. I hope you all enjoy using these however you see fit.

On the subject of Kingdom Hearts HD 1.5 + 2.5 ReMix, I'd like to talk about what you can expect in terms of cutscene uploads. First off, we won't be re-recording Re:Chain of Memories, 358/2 Days, or Re:Coded. Those cutscenes are all pre-rendered, and have no graphical changes whatsoever on the PS4 version. And since there doesn't seem to be an option to disable subtitles on the collection, there would be no point in doing that again. And another note, I'll likely be recording Birth by Sleep first. I've heard talk of occasional stuttering during scene transition in KH2, so I'll delay that in case they have a patch that fixes it. And KH1 will be saved for last, since we've already got HD cutscenes for 1, granted with a few missing scenes, and of course slightly lower resolution, since the PS3 version was upscaled 1080p, as opposed to native 1080p.
